## Ownership

This repo holds the Perkstack loyalty-points ledger — the append-only source of truth for every point earned or burned across Mellowmart storefronts. If you're reviewing a PR here, keep in mind: ledger entries are immutable, corrections go in as reversals, and anything touching the balance-projection job needs extra scrutiny. Schema migrations require a second approval, no exceptions. Questions, design debates, or "is this safe?" checks all go to the module owner named below.

named custodian: Druion Kelix Brivan

**☐ Hardware lab access**

Contractors must not enter the Kestrel Lab unescorted on day one. Sign the tool register at the lab hatch. Safety glasses mandatory past the yellow line. No photography. Escort arranged via the duty technician. If the escort steps out mid-session, the inner door re-locks automatically; re-enter with the code below.

staff pass of tajog-bahap = bdg-GTUUI-82661

Changelog 3.8.0 — Cartwheel load-test harness. Changed defaults for the checkout-flow scenario: ramp-up is now gradual rather than step, virtual-user pool doubled, and think time randomized. This better matches observed traffic on the Ferroway storefront. Reviewers: diff only touches defaults, no logic changes. New runs will pick up the following configuration.

settings of fahag-haduf:
[ulaox]
port = 8443
region = south-2
host = ulaox.lumiccorp.internal
timeout_ms = 500
retries = 8